Sister's Circle Presents Three Workshops in One Afternoon
The workshops will take place May 9, 2005, 2:30 5:00, in Tangeman University Center Rooms 427 and 423.
Institutional Racism: How Images and Stereotypes Are Used to Exercise Control
Presented by Dr. Michelle Rowley
2:453:30
Career Mapping Workshops: Advancing Your Career at UC and Beyond
Two concurrent workshops for represented and unrepresented employees
Presented by Linda Bates-Parker and Alecia Trammer
3:455:00
Sponsored by the Sisters Circle, a subcommittee of the Commission on the Status of UC Women. Refreshments will be served.
